The work Hagar moves away from Abraham (c. 1896-1902), produced by James Tissot, is distinguished by his emotional and poignant interpretation of a biblical scene. Through this painting, Tissot explores the theme of exile and separation, subjects that resonate deeply in our modern era.

James Tissot, known for his distinctive style and his ability to capture intimate moments, has inspired great sensitivity to this work. Using a palette of delicate colors and fluid brush strokes, he manages to create a melancholy atmosphere. This piece represents not only an impressive technical mastery, but also a penetrating look at the human condition.
